Rising from the ashes of the Minutemen, Mike Watt and George Hurley soon met Ed “fROMOHIO” Crawford and valiantly carried on the spirit of their prior band by forming fIREHOSE in 1986. And while it would have been practically impossible for fIREHOSE to eclipse the Minutemen in terms of influence and excellence, they got pretty damn close at times, producing a handful of quality albums that, for the most part, managed to do their former band justice at the very least. They also kept a lot of the stylistic quirkiness and eclecticism that made the Minutemen such a dynamic band, as evidenced by this peculiar cover of Daniel Johnston’s “Walking the Cow”.
